Features in Bonanza Falls
Bonanza Falls sticks to classic Megaways with carts above the main reels. Each reel holds up to seven symbols, reaching 117,649 ways, and reactions clear wins for fresh drops. The set-up mirrors the original, right down to GOLD scatters and the mountain backdrop. It runs high volatility with an RTP set at 96.51% (some versions sit at 94%). Stakes range from 0.20 to 10, the grid is six reels, and the top payout jumps to a massive 93,540x.

Free Spins in Bonanza Falls
Landing the G, O, L, D letters triggers 12 free spins, with +4 per extra scatter in the trigger. The round starts at pace thanks to reactions and the rising multiplier pressure that follows. Megadozer in Bonanza Falls
Megadozer in Bonanza Falls swaps the carts for a Coin Dozer during free spins. From time to time it drops coins that do very specific jobs: +1 to the win multiplier, wilds carrying multipliers up to x5, bundles of +4 spins, and random symbols that count as multiple instances. It reads simple, but in practice those drops shape the round, nudging the multiplier higher while adding wild coverage and extra time on the clock.

Win Exchange in Bonanza Falls
Win Exchange in Bonanza Falls lets you gamble base game wins for a shot at the Megadozer bonus. Wins between x25 and x100 qualify for a Gamble Wheel filled with green and red segments, and a win of x100 or more sends you straight to the feature. Bonanza Falls Symbols and Paytable
Premiums top out at x8 for six-of-a-kind, followed by tiers paying x5 and x3.75 for six. Mid symbols drop to x1.5 and x1 for six, with lows at x1 and x0.8. Three-of-a-kind awards start from x0.15 to x0.4 depending on rank. It’s a Megaways spread, so hit rates lean on ways coverage and reactions rather than big line hits alone. In my sessions the higher pays show their teeth when the multiplier is already ticking.
GOLD scatters are the bonus trigger letters; collect G, O, L, D to enter the round. Wilds appear on the top reel and through Megadozer drops during free spins, with those special wilds carrying multipliers up to x5. Wilds substitute for standard symbols and can sit nicely in the middle of a cascade, often pushing a single spin into a longer chain when the top row feeds new tiles.
Because each reel can show between two and seven symbols, the paytable values interact heavily with reel height and cart feed. That’s why six-of-a-kind numbers tell only half the story, the screen state and multiplier matter more. When random symbols coins land from the Dozer, they count as multiple instances, which can mimic stacked hits and spike the ways. That’s the spark you chase on a big multiplier board.
